The Evolution of Global Shipping Automation
In an era of hyper-connected commerce, "Shipping Automation" is no longer a luxury—it is the operational backbone of competitive enterprises. From intelligent DWS (Dimension, Weight, and Scanning) systems to advanced hydraulic dock levellers, the industry is transitioning from manual, error-prone processes to high-velocity, automated workflows. Technical Deep Dive: Application & Innovation
Modern shipping automation is multifaceted. It spans from the loading bay to the warehouse floor:
- Loading Dock Efficiency: Hydraulic telescoping levelers ensure that loading times are slashed by up to 40%, minimizing labor fatigue and mechanical accidents.
- Intelligent Packing: Automated servo vacuum packaging machines, such as the SR-420D, reduce material waste and optimize cold chain distribution integrity.
- Material Handling: Electric reach trucks and conveyor-integrated DWS systems provide real-time inventory precision, crucial for high-volume e-commerce distribution centers.
Frequently Asked Questions (FAQ)
Q: How do I verify the quality standards of Chinese shipping automation equipment?
A: Reputable manufacturers provide comprehensive test reports, including material load-bearing, circuit safety compliance, and software compatibility certifications. Always ask for video inspections or third-party audit reports before large-scale procurement.
Q: Can these tools be customized for specific warehouse layouts?
A: Absolutely. Most advanced Chinese suppliers offer ODM/OEM services. Whether you require specific dimensions for a loading ramp or unique software integration for a DWS system, manufacturers can adjust technical specifications to suit your site layout.
Q: What is the lead time for industrial-scale shipping equipment?
A: Standardized equipment usually ships within 15-30 days. Custom-engineered production lines may require 45-60 days. Early engagement with manufacturers is recommended to align production schedules with your installation timeline.
